Improves your Eyesight

With age, your eyesight reduces, and you start feeling vision-related issues. Fortunately, seafood has nutrients that help you a lot to improve your vision. They have omega-3 fatty acids that reduce the risk of increasing eye diseases. Remember that vitamin A is critical for the health of our eyes, and by adding vitamin A to your diet, you can avoid night blindness. Seafood has vitamin A in it and other nutrients as well to keep your eyesight proper. 

Good Source of Nutrients 

Seafood is high in protein, low in saturated fats, and includes multiple nutrients such as vitamin A, vitamin B, and omega-3 fatty acids. These nutrients are essential to maintain your health, especially your eyes, brain, and immune system. As your body cannot produce omega three individually, seafood helps bring this to your meal and improve your health.
